top of page
Car dealership 98-12.jpg

Mercedes Benz Dealership Plans

This Mercedes Benz showroom was the first concrete thin shell roof in all of Italy and it was my first project as a young architect. On the day of my graduation I went to the Mercedes dealership to buy a car. While speaking with the general manager he asked me to give him ideas for his new showroom for which he already had architectural plans. I made a sketch of an idea that won him over. He abandoned his current plans and gave me the job to design his showroom.


bottom of page